What is ABAP programming language?

ABAP programming language is a high-level programming language used for developing applications in the SAP environment. It is used for creating custom applications, reports, and interfaces in SAP systems.

Data Types

ABAP programming language has various data types such as integer, character, and date. These data types are used to declare variables and store data in SAP systems.

ABAP programming language Salary in India 2026

The salary for ABAP professionals in India can range from ₹4-6 LPA for freshers to ₹18-30 LPA for senior professionals. The salary depends on factors such as experience, location, and industry.

ABAP programming language Certification Guide

To get certified in ABAP programming language, you can join certification programs offered by SAP. These programs include SAP Certified Development Associate and SAP Certified Development Professional.

Exam Details

The exam details for ABAP certification include the exam format, duration, and syllabus. The exam format is multiple choice and the duration is 180 minutes.
